Warner Bros. Urged for Consistency After 'Joker' Sequel Disappoints

Warner Bros. Discovery CEO David Zaslav emphasized the need for more consistency in the studio's performance following the disappointing box office debut of 'Joker: Folie à Deux.' Despite successes like 'Barbie,' which grossed $1.44 billion globally, Zaslav highlighted challenges in the gaming unit and the impact of cord-cutting on legacy cable TV brands. He remains optimistic about future improvements through strategic changes in green light governance and franchise management, while also praising the success of HBO's 'The Penguin.'
